How to Cherry Pick a Replacement Laptop Battery
As you know laptop batteries are not forever and one can expect them to last up to 5 years or
roughly 1000 charging cycles.
The chemical reactions that happen inside a laptop battery slowly
degrade over time and reduce the maximum run time between charges.
When your laptop
battery no longer holds sufficient charge to get you through the day, it’s time to buy a new one.
Before you buy a new battery, consider the below tips to be safe from future issues.
Decide between recycled or refurbished batteries: Before you start deciding on recycled or
refurbished batteries, get sound knowledge on both.
A recycled battery is one that has been
salvaged from a discarded laptop.
Whereas, refurbished batteries had its chemical cells
replaced with new ones and restored to original equipment manufacturer.
Few refurbished
batteries last longer than OEM batteries due to the chemical cells which are of newer
technology.
